I need some guidance getting set up on the Internet Browser on my Black Berry 8700. I just switched from a Treo and can't get the browser to work. My Black Berry was used before I received it. It had belonged to a business that switched to all Treo's with Verizon.

When I went to register and get a browser Configuration service book I discovered that the phone was previously registered and could not be registered again. Any suggestions to over come this challenge?

You will need to do one of two things:
1--Call the company and ask them to make sure the PIN is released, and that they clear any IT/security policies on the phone.

2--Call your carrier and explain to them you bought the BlackBerry used and you need them to release the PIN so you can use it. They won't be able to clear any IT Policies on the BB.

Personal identification number. Every black berry has one, and it is a unique id for you blackberry on the blackberry network. You can find your phone's pin by going to settings and then status.

In other words, the seller has to delete/cancel their BIS account which releases the PIN and IMEI so you can use it. Their carrier might be able to help, but the seller is the one who needs to do it.

The IMEI and PIN are the ID numbers for the phone so RIM knows where to send content.
